Normally, I don't get too political here...it doesn't work and people just get all kerfuffled. But seriously, at this point, the special interest corporations that run this country have gone too far.

This bailout is taking money from the same people who can't pay the money...Joe P. Taxpayer. This is classic indentured servitude. And we need to make DAMNED sure there are regulation strings attached to this bailout...because it isn't going to work without them. I am saying this in the same spirit that I said putting those phone answering machines in when you used to talk to a person...would lead to this moment right here...this very collapse. You can't cut costs and increase profits by cutting out the workers...because the workers...ultimately...buy your products with the money you pay them.

And you can't save the economy by taking money from the taxpayers and giving it to the businesses that are exploiting the taxpayers so that the businesses can just go on exploiting. This is like Daffy Duck putting up an umbrella to save himself from the anvil. Now is the time to insist on regulation for big business. Now is the time to hold back the money and demand we get something for it.
